Bio

From Portland Maine, I'm author of four cemetery- and gravestone-themed books including "Portland's Historic Eastern Cemetery," which honors the cemetery's 350th anniversary, and "Early Gravestones in Southern Maine," which profiles the life and work of the area's first gravestone-maker, Bartlett Adams, whose shop supplied more than 700 of the gravestones surviving today at Eastern Cemetery.

My other two books celebrate "billboard monuments" which are unique and rare large gravemarkers from the mid-1800s elevated on posts and resembling signboards.

I'm on the Board of the non-profit Friends of Eastern Cemetery group in Portland (known as Spirits Alive), and am an officer on the board of the national Association for Gravestone Studies. I design and lead tours of historic cemeteries in the region (at 15 different sites and counting...).
